What Is Sonoglass Spray?
Sonoglass spray is a fiberglass-based acoustic and thermal insulation material that is directly sprayed onto walls, ceilings, and structural surfaces. It creates a seamless layer that absorbs sound waves while helping reduce heat transfer.
According to product specifications, Sonoglass provides:
- Acoustic sound absorption
- Thermal insulation
- Seamless wall and ceiling coverage
- Fire-resistant performance
- Mold-resistant properties
- Energy efficiency support

How Sonoglass Spray Works on Walls
1. Absorbs Sound Reflections
Hard walls made from concrete, gypsum, or plaster reflect sound waves throughout a room.
This creates:
- Echo
- Reverberation
- Harsh room acoustics
- Reduced speech clarity
Sonoglass spray contains dense acoustic fibers that trap and absorb sound energy instead of reflecting it back into the room.
This helps improve:
- Speech clarity
- Indoor comfort
- Audio quality
- Noise control
2. Creates a Seamless Acoustic Layer
Traditional acoustic panels may leave gaps or exposed joints between surfaces.
Sonoglass spray is applied directly onto walls as a continuous coating, creating seamless acoustic coverage across the entire surface.
This improves overall acoustic consistency and reduces weak sound-reflection areas.

Thermal Insulation Benefits
Sonoglass is not only an acoustic material — it also improves thermal insulation performance.
According to technical specifications, Sonoglass provides thermal resistance values around R-3.733 per inch.
This helps:
- Reduce heat transfer
- Improve indoor temperature stability
- Lower cooling demand
- Improve energy efficiency
In Abu Dhabi’s hot climate, thermal insulation is especially important for maintaining indoor comfort.

Why Professional Application Matters
Professional installation is critical because acoustic spray performance depends on:
- Correct thickness
- Surface preparation
- Spray consistency
- Adhesion quality
- Coverage uniformity
Manufacturing guidelines also specify controlled spray techniques and proper application procedures for optimal acoustic performance.
Improper installation can reduce both sound absorption and durability.
